> >> For what do you want to use it?  MythTV, timestretch, YouTube, Prime
> >> Video, Playstation Vue, other streaming service, other HTPC function?
> >> Some boxes can do some of these, but no single box can really do them
> >> all well.  In other words, it all depends on what *you* want it to do.
